Apache HttpComponents Core

צילום מסך תוכנה:
Apache HttpComponents Core
פרטי תוכנה:
גרסה: 4.4.4 מעודכן
טען תאריך: 6 Mar 16
רשיון: ללא תשלום
פופולריות: 17

Rating: 3.3/5 (Total Votes: 3)

Core HttpComponents Apache אינו מכסה את כל ההיבטים של פרוטוקול HTTP, אבל רק את היסודות העיקריים, כל מה שצריך כדי לתמוך תקשורת בסיסית בין הלקוח לבין השרת.

הספרייה יכולה לשמש לבנייה הוא בצד הלקוח בצד שרת שירותי HTTP, תומך בשני דגמי I / O העיקריים:

- חסימת (סדרתי, סינכרוני, מבוסס על Java I / O)

- ללא חסימה (מקביל אינדוקציה, המבוסס על Java NIO)

הספרייה מנסה לקיים איזון בין ביצועים וקלות השימוש, גם בעת הנותרים מרכיב עצמאי שניתן להוסיף ולעשות בהם שימוש חוזר ב מרובות יישומים ומקרים.

Apache HttpComponents Core גם הוליד פרויקט דומה, לקוח Apache HttpComponents , סוכן HTTP בצד הלקוח.

מה חדש במהדורה זו:.

  • PrivateKeyStrategy לא עובד עם NIO SSL
  • VersionInfo # getUserAgent מדווח גרסת Java שגוי.
  • ללא חסימת הקשר לא אמור להפעיל את סוף זרם התקשרות כל עוד יש עדיין נתונים למאגר קלט הפגישה. זה יכול לגרום שורה של בקשות pipelined קצרות להיכשל בטרם עת במקרה של סיום קשר לא צפוי את עמדת הקצה ההפוכה.

מה חדש בגירסה 4.4.2:.

  • PrivateKeyStrategy לא עובד עם NIO SSL
  • VersionInfo # getUserAgent מדווח גרסת Java שגוי.
  • ללא חסימת הקשר לא אמור להפעיל את סוף זרם התקשרות כל עוד יש עדיין נתונים למאגר קלט הפגישה. זה יכול לגרום שורה של בקשות pipelined קצרות להיכשל בטרם עת במקרה של סיום קשר לא צפוי את עמדת הקצה ההפוכה.

מה חדש בגירסה 4.4.1:.

  • PrivateKeyStrategy לא עובד עם NIO SSL
  • VersionInfo # getUserAgent מדווח גרסת Java שגוי.
  • ללא חסימת הקשר לא אמור להפעיל את סוף זרם התקשרות כל עוד יש עדיין נתונים למאגר קלט הפגישה. זה יכול לגרום שורה של בקשות pipelined קצרות להיכשל בטרם עת במקרה של סיום קשר לא צפוי את עמדת הקצה ההפוכה.

מה חדש בגירסה 4.4:.

  • תמיכה עבור SSL המשא ומתן מחדש עם NIO
  • מתוך רצף תגובת HTTP גורם NPE ב HttpAsyncRequestExecutor.
  • מצב Race אם בקשת חיבור הצליח פעמים מתוך באותו הזמן.
  • בעיית סינכרון קבוע בחסימה ולא חסימת יישומי ברכת חיבור

מה חדש בגרסת 4.2.2:

  • מקודד תוכן מופרד אורך NIO מטפל באופן שגוי הודעות גדולות יותר 2GB.
  • רגרסיה קבוע ב DefaultConnectionReuseStrategy גורם לו קשרי דגל שגוי כלא לשימוש חוזר אחרי 204, 205 או 304 תגובה.
  • רגרסיה קבוע ב HttpAsyncRequestExecutor גורם לו להתמודד עם 204, 205 ו 304 תגובות שגויות על ידי החזרת הודעה עם גוף תוכן.

מה חדש בגירסה 4.2.1:

  • זהו שחרור תיקון שמתקן מספר באגים שאינם קריטיים מצאו מאז 4.2.

מה חדש בגרסת 4.2:

  • תכונות החשובות ביותר הכלולים במהדורה זו הן מרכיבי ברכת חיבור עבור חסימה ללא חסימת קשרי HTTP ו- לטיפול בפרוטוקולים בצד לקוח ושרת אסינכרוני חדש.

מה חדש בגירסה 4.1.3:

  • מהדורה זו מתקנת רגרסיה קריטי הציג בגירסה 4.1 .2. בנסיבות מיוחדות ללא חסימת הפעלות SSL עלולה להיכשל לסיים כראוי אם בקצה השני נכבה חיבור בלי לשלוח הודעה "קרוב להודיע ​​'גורם ללולאה אינסופית בחוט שיגור I / O.

מה חדש בגירסה 4.1.2:

  • IOSession # setSocketTimeout (שיטה) לא מאפס את פסק זמן הספירה.
  • ללא חסימת SSL I / O הפגישה יכולה לסיים בטרם עת גרימת עיצור הודעה הגוף כאשר תוכן ההודעה נתח מוצפנת החיבור נסגר בצד השני.
  • תוצאות שגויות קבועות המיוצרות על ידי DefaultConnectionReuseStrategy בעת טיפול הודעות בתגובה שאת ישות התוכן פוענח או שונה על ידי יירוט פרוטוקול.

מה חדש בגירסה 4.1.1:

  • זהו שחרור תיקון שמתקן מספר שאינם קריטי בעיות שהתגלו מאז שחרור 4.1.
  • גרסה זו גם מסמנת את סופה של תמיכה עבור Java 1.3. נכון למהדורה 4.2 HttpCore ידרוש Java 1.5 עבור כל מרכיביו.

מה חדש בגרסת 4.1:.

  • DefaultConnectingIOReactor דליפות מתארים שקע אם בקשת הפגישה נכשלה
  • ChunkEncoder יכול לבקש עבור גבול חיץ שלילי גורם IllegalArgumentException.
  • SSLIOSession # isAppInputReady () אינו בודק את המעמד של מאגר קלט פגישה.
  • EntityUtils # toString () ו EntityUtils # toByteArray () לחזור null אם HttpEntity # getContent () הוא אפסי.
  • טיפול לא נכון קבוע של גופים HTTP ידי ללא חסימה LengthDelimitedDecoder כשהשווי Content-Length הוא גדול יותר מאשר Integer.MAX_VALUE. '

מה חדש בגירסה 4.1 Beta 2:

  • זו היא הגרסה השנייה BETA של HttpCore .4.1. זאת בעיקר שחרור תיקון באג זה מתייחס למספר באגים שאינם קריטיים.

תוכנה דומה

Guacamole
Guacamole

10 Apr 16

Charles
Charles

10 Dec 15

dnsruby
dnsruby

13 May 15

תוכנות אחרות של יזם Apache Software Foundation

Apache MRUnit
Apache MRUnit

12 May 15

Apache Streams
Apache Streams

13 Apr 15

Apache Ivy
Apache Ivy

1 Mar 15

Apache Xalan Java
Apache Xalan Java

13 Apr 15

תגובות ל Apache HttpComponents Core

תגובות לא נמצא
להוסיף הערה
הפעל את התמונות!